Green Total Factor Productivity Growth、Carbon Dioxide Emission Reduction And Sustainable Economic Development In China

Since the reform and opening up, China’s economic growth has averaged more than 8 percent per year, becoming one of the countries with fastest growth, called"Chinese Miracle". Such a fast economic growth is because of the overstepping strategy which is mainly concerned about the heavy industry manufacture and the urban-rural dual economic system and institutional arrangement of"subsidy from agriculture to industry", i.e. the high increase of industry, based on this strategy. In other words, the fast economic growth of China, to a large extent, is the result of industry growth. However, the extensive feature of high energy consumption in industry and high pollution emissions in China inevitably leads to large amount of energy consumption and greenhouse gas emissions, resulting in the huge environmental pressure in economic sustainable development. Nevertheless, the urbanization and industrialization still need to be promoted steadily and urgently. Energy and heavy industry with intensive pollution are also indispensible. What’s more, the contradiction among economic development, energy consumption and environment pollution has become more and more obvious.Severe environment pressure makes the significance of total factor productivity(TFP) clearly, i.e. residual, the extra productivity obtained under the condition that the input of all produce and environmental factors are controlled. This kind of productivity growth is related to the optimization of technology advance to enterprise production function and institution reform to resource allocation rather than the input factors, such as labor and energy consumption. Under the background above, the research of green total factor growth and its driving force is really significant to China’s economic sustainable development. In this paper, I will investigate the problem of economic sustainable development from the perspective of TFP by putting energy consumption and carbon dioxide emission into the economic model. This method is actually an observation and judgment of the economic growth model and its path from a new angle. Based on the green total factor productivity(GTFP) and its growth, the research questions in this paper are as follows:①How is the efficiency of GTFP in China in a certain past period? And what are the driving forces?②How is the growth of GTFP in China in a certain past period? And what are the driving forces?Just as mentioned above, both the two questions include not only the judgment of China’s region economic growth model, the analysis of driving forces but the focus of changing way of economic growth and achieving sustainable development. Therefore, it’s the logic foundation to propose relative policy suggestions. Besides, as the limited input of resource factor, environmental capacity plays an important role in the sustainable development of China. As the dual proposition of "certain input of environmental factors accomplishes the biggest output", "the least emission under certain output" is also the question what I focus on. Therefore, in this paper, I use the econometric model to study the driving force of the total emission of carbon dioxide in China and make a basic explanation.The empirical results of this paper are as follows:①The promotion of urbanization is the biggest driving force of the constant increase of carbon dioxide emission. Although the total emission of carbon dioxide increased all the time, the intensity of carbon dioxide and energy decreased, with the gradually increasing environmental pressure.②Environmental factor seems to have a negative effect on the output growth in China, which is more obvious in the east part than its west counterpart.③The GTFP and its growth increase steadily. The driving force of China’s economic growth has been changed from the input of capital, labor, energy and the environmental capacity factors, mainly carbon dioxide emission to the sustainable GTFP.④Further empirical study indicates that the input of education and independent research and development, the optimization of industrial structure and the market reform can positively promote the growth of GTFP. The investment from foreign companies, however, has make China become "the shelter of pollution".
